FOUR ARRESTED DURING SIDWELL SUBSTATION BREAK-IN

Crime

Earlier this week, while responding to an alarm in the Sidwell area, Atlas Security armed response officer, Bravo 115 uncovered a cable theft in progress at a local substation.

Cable theft is a recurring issue in Nelson Mandela Bay. It affects many different sectors (electricity substations, street lighting, traffic lights and public health facilities)

Four suspects were found hiding inside and were immediately detained. Due to the extent of the damage, guards were positioned at the site overnight.

As a result, this is a constant win for us as no areas were affected by power outages.

A case has been opened and handed over to SAPS for further investigation. Atlas Security is proud of the swift response by our officers, which prevented further damage to critical infrastructure.
